Outstanding Women in Online Music Teaching

March is International Women’s Month and a time to celebrate the outstanding accomplishments of women. We at ArtistWorks are gratified to work with some amazing female master musicians. Missy Raines - Bluegrass Bass Guitar Lessons

GRAMMY-nominated bluegrass bass powerhouse Missy Raines has developed an indispensable library of online bass lessons. Named 2019 International Bluegrass Music Association Bass Player of the Year for the 8th time — more than any other bass player in the history of the organization! — Raines has tapped her undeniable expertise and style to create an interactive bass course which includes backing tracks, tabs, and study materials. 

Christie Peery - Online Piano Lessons
Christie Peery grew up as a competitive pianist, winning her first international competition at age 13.  She went on to perform as a soloist and with orchestras throughout the world. Teaching from an early age as well, Peery developed her own comprehensive method for piano instructions. Sarah Maisel - Ukulele Lessons

One half of a masterful ukulele team with her husband Craig Chee, Sarah Maisel found a joy for playing and teaching ukulele and studied with a who’s who of top instructors. The team has been featured at Ukulele Festivals and events all over the world and have been featured on the cover of Ukulele Magazine. The joy for music and teaching always follows them wherever they travel and have poured a wealth of musical knowledge into their online ukulele lessons. Caterina Lichtenberg - Classical Mandolin Lessons

One of the most important classical mandolinists in the world today, Caterina Lichtenberg was raised in Germany and holds the position of Professor of Classical mandolin/Soprano lute at the Music Conservatory in Cologne. For over 20 years she has been recording, teaching and touring throughout Europe, Japan, Taiwan, South America, Canada and the U.S. to rave reviews. Lari White - Country Vocal Lessons

Although she passed away in 2018, Lari White leaves behind a legacy of country vocal excellence with her archive of country online singing lessons. With a series of chart topping singles like "That's My Baby," "That's How You Know (When You're In Love)" and "Now I Know," White has captured her GRAMMY-winning sound with hundreds of video lessons, backing tracks, vocal training exercises and more. 

Jeannie Deva - Online Singing Lessons
With a singing and teaching career that spanned more than five decades, Jeannie Deva was an international celebrity voice and performance coach, a member of the GRAMMY’s and Latin GRAMMY’s, published author, clinician, recording studio vocal producer and session vocal coach, trainer of voice teachers and originator of The Deva Method® – Complete Vocal Training for Stage and Studio used by singers and voice teachers around the world. Patricia Butler - Founder and CEO of ArtistWorks
And last, but in no way least, our co-founder and CEO Patricia Butler is a dynamic woman in business with a mission to bring high quality online music lessons to students all over the world. A former AVP, Private Client, for Merrill Lynch, she has a Bachelor of Arts Degree from Pennsylvania State University. In 2013 Patricia designed the business plan and enhancement of our ArtistWorks Online Video Exchange Learning platform. Patricia continues to be the force behind the innovations here at ArtistWorks.
